[問題] jsoup篩選器的問題?
我最近開始研究如何使用jsoup
我已經成功get方法取得html字串
針對這個字串的處理我在網路上有找到範例選擇:
Elements pngs = doc.select ("div.kk2");
利用這個字串我成功取得放圖片的div:
<div class="kk2" id="12" style="border:2px solid #FFFF00; top:-1px;
left:-203px; height:151px; width:200px">
<img src = "http:// kk.org / t / ea / ff.jpg "alt =" text "style =" fff "/>
</ div>
透過範例的篩選:
for(Element png : pngs){
sff2.append(png.attr("abs:href")).append("
").append(png.text()).append("\n");
}
卻取得怪怪的字串
init ~ kk.org ~ t / ea / ff.jpg ~ text
intt跟~都可以用replaceAll替換
問題是alt的值...不能單純用替換的方式
我單純只想要取得http://kk.org/t/ea/ff.jpg

該怎麼做呢?
有方法能直接從div中去除值alt?還是一開始選擇就能選擇只有img呢?
這工具真的很神奇,但我還是不太清楚該怎麼用
希望版友能給一些幫助謝謝
--
□卑怯戦隊□ __ _ ▍▍▎▎▏▏ψquetzal ◤ ◥ ◢ ◥
▇▇▇ ▇▇▇ ▇▇▇▇ █ ▇▇▇│▏ ◤ ◢◢▼ ◢ ◤◥ █ █
▇▇▇ ◤ ◤ ▉▇▇ ▁ ◣ ▉▇▇ __◤★ ★ ____◤◥◥ ﹣ —▼ █ █
█ ▁▁█ ▉ ◤ █ ▉ ◤ ↖◣ ■ ◢ 《ξ● ● ◣▼'"◢◤██
█ █ ▉ ◢ █ ▉ ◢ ▃▃◥██◣ ﹨◣︶;"◢◤◢ ▊▎██
▇▇ ◤ █▇ ◤▼▼ ▇ ▲▲▼▼ ▇◣◢◤★ ★ ◥ ﹨◤▆ ◥◆︶▲■▅ ▅
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 119.14.80.132
推
12/10 14:25, , 1F
12/10 14:25, 1F